powercli

    -2热度

    1回答

    我想知道什么客户操作系统与invoke-VMScript cmdlet兼容。我问的原因:我计划在我的(自动化)测试环境中包含VMWare。我看了这么远: 的Windows Server 2008 Windows Server 2012中 一个Fedora-版本 我想知道,什么Windows和Linux的客人,您有经验, (如果可应用)可调用的语言。例如。在Windows上的CMD,或者在Linux

    0热度

    1回答

    我正在写一个PowerCLI脚本来自动创建基于CSV文件中的数据的虚拟机,我想知道如何格式化IF语句来检查指定的VLAN是否已经存在以避免错误地使屏幕混乱。 对付创建VLAN在其目前的格式脚本的部分: New-VM -Name $_.Name -VMHost ($esx | Get-Random) -NumCPU $_.NumCPU -Location $Folder $list =

    0热度

    1回答

    我想问一下如何使用GuestFileManager在访客虚拟机上创建一个目录?有人可以提供示例代码吗?因为当我打电话给MakeDirectoryInGuest()时,我总是得到异常,非常感谢。 _service = _client.Connect(_hostName); NameValueCollection nvcFilter = new NameValueCollection(); nvc

    0热度

    1回答

    我正在使用一个Web界面来管理vsphere Esx 5.5上的虚拟机。我的程序是用.net web窗体(而不是MVC)开发的。 我跟着jeffpaton帖子(使用VMware.Vim)帮助了我(谢谢你,杰夫)https://communities.vmware.com/thread/434579。 但现在我冻结了这个问题。克隆虚拟机后,我不知道如何等待任务。我的网站用vmware.vim启动vs

    0热度

    1回答

    我试图使用PowerCLI获取Uid与“XYZ”不匹配的VMWare快照列表。 我写了下面的代码来做到这一点。 $body +=echo ""`r`n""`r`n"-----Open VMware snapshots other than Uid 'XYZ'-----"`r`n""`r`n"" Get-VM | Get-snapshot | where {($_.Uid -notmatch 'X

    0热度

    1回答

    我能够通过使用以下代码获得可用空间作为ouptut。 $body +=echo "------------Free space on Datastore.--------------"`r`n""`r`n"" $body +=get-datastore -name *datastore1* | sort Name | ForEach-Object { $output=New-Objec

    0热度

    1回答

    我正在使用VMware vSphere PowerCLI,并且为了运行Get-VICommand(以及许多其他PowerCLI命令),我必须以管理员权限启动程序。但是,如果我在PowerCLI中键入ise以启动Windows PowerShell ISE,然后尝试从ISE运行Get-VICommand,则该命令将不起作用。我尝试以管理员身份手动启动Windows PowerShell ISE,但获

    0热度

    1回答

    我是一个拥有powercli的新人。我无法在6.5 SDK文档中找到这些相关信息。有人可以回答这个问题吗?

    1热度

    1回答

    我有一个脚本可以关闭并删除所有匹配某个前缀的虚拟机。在测试其他自动化工具以便重置实验室时,我会使用它。脚本连接到多个预定义的vCenter服务器,然后获取所有虚拟机的列表。我遇到的问题是,当我尝试关闭或删除虚拟机时,它会显示“找不到名为”VMNAME“的VirtualMachine。”从两者的vCenter服务器获取虚拟机列表 $vcservers = @("VC1","VC2") Connec

    -1热度

    1回答

    我有一台运行一堆虚拟机的ESXi主机。所有的虚拟机都有自己的定期拍摄的快照。我的问题是我们怎么知道,如果一个给定的快照被提交(应用)或者不同时使用PowerCLI和手动(GUI)